Understanding the Micro Albumin (Urine) Test at Dr. Essa Lab

The Micro Albumin (Urine) test is a highly sensitive and clinically vital laboratory investigation designed to detect trace amounts of albumin in the urine. Albumin is a major plasma protein synthesized by the liver that plays a critical role in maintaining oncotic pressure and transporting various substances throughout the bloodstream. Under normal physiological conditions, the kidneys’ glomerular filtration barrier prevents large molecules like albumin from passing into the urine. However, when the microscopic blood vessels of the kidneys (glomeruli) undergo early-stage damage, small amounts of albumin begin to leak through the filtration barrier into the urine. This condition is clinically termed microalbuminuria, or moderately increased albuminuria.

At Dr. Essa Lab, this test is performed using advanced immunoturbidimetric assays on fully automated clinical chemistry analyzers. This state-of-the-art technology ensures the precise quantification of even minute concentrations of urinary albumin, which standard urine dipsticks cannot detect. The primary clinical value of the Micro Albumin (Urine) test lies in its ability to serve as an early warning system. By identifying renal impairment at its inception, healthcare providers can implement timely therapeutic interventions to halt or significantly delay the progression to end-stage renal disease (ESRD).

This diagnostic tool is particularly indispensable for individuals diagnosed with chronic metabolic and vascular conditions, such as diabetes mellitus and systemic hypertension. In these patient populations, persistent microalbuminuria is the earliest clinical indicator of diabetic nephropathy or hypertensive nephrosclerosis. Furthermore, modern clinical research has established that urinary albumin excretion is not merely a marker of localized renal damage but also a potent independent predictor of generalized endothelial dysfunction and subclinical cardiovascular disease. Clinical Procedure: What to Expect

Patient Preparation

To ensure the utmost accuracy of your Micro Albumin (Urine) test results at Dr. Essa Lab, proper patient preparation is essential. Certain physiological states and external factors can temporarily elevate urinary albumin excretion, leading to false-positive results. Patients are advised to adhere to the following preparation guidelines:

  • Avoid Strenuous Physical Activity: Refrain from vigorous exercise, heavy lifting, or intense physical exertion for at least 24 hours prior to sample collection, as physical stress can induce transient proteinuria.
  • Ensure Proper Hydration: Maintain normal fluid intake. Avoid severe dehydration, which concentrates the urine, as well as excessive water consumption immediately before the test, which can overly dilute the specimen.
  • Manage Acute Illnesses: Delay the test if you are currently experiencing an acute febrile illness, a urinary tract infection (UTI), or severe physiological stress, as these conditions temporarily alter glomerular permeability.
  • Menstrual Considerations: Female patients should avoid scheduling the test during menstruation to prevent contamination of the urine sample with blood, which contains high concentrations of albumin.
  • Medication Review: Inform your prescribing physician and the laboratory staff at Dr. Essa Lab of all medications, supplements, and over-the-counter drugs you are currently taking, particularly nonsteroidal anti-inflammatory drugs (NSAIDs), ACE inhibitors, or antibiotics.

During the Procedure

The Micro Albumin (Urine) test can be performed on a random spot urine sample, a first-morning void, or a timed 24-hour urine collection. The random spot urine sample, preferably the first-morning void due to its concentration and consistency, is the most common method utilized at Dr. Essa Lab. The collection process is simple, non-invasive, and completed as follows:

  • Sample Container: You will be provided with a sterile, leak-proof plastic specimen container by the Dr. Essa Lab reception desk.
  • Clean-Catch Technique: To prevent contamination from skin flora or vaginal secretions, patients must perform a clean-catch midstream collection. Begin by cleansing the urethral area with a sterile wipe. Start urinating into the toilet, then position the specimen cup to collect the middle portion of the urine stream, and complete urination into the toilet.
  • Volume Required: A minimum of 10 to 15 milliliters of urine is typically sufficient for the laboratory to perform the immunoturbidimetric analysis.
  • Labeling and Transfer: Ensure the container is tightly sealed, clearly labeled with your full name and registration number, and handed immediately to the laboratory technician. When is a Micro Albumin (Urine) Performed?

Diabetes Mellitus Management

Physicians routinely request a Micro Albumin (Urine) test for patients diagnosed with Type 1 or Type 2 diabetes mellitus. In Type 1 diabetes, annual screening typically begins five years after the initial diagnosis. In Type 2 diabetes, screening commences immediately upon diagnosis and continues annually thereafter. Chronic hyperglycemia damages the delicate glomerular capillaries, leading to diabetic nephropathy. Detecting microalbuminuria early allows endocrinologists to optimize glycemic control and initiate renal-protective therapies, such as SGLT2 inhibitors or RAS blockers, to preserve kidney function.

Hypertension Monitoring

Chronic arterial hypertension exerts elevated mechanical pressure on the renal vasculature, leading to glomerular hyperfiltration and subsequent endothelial damage. A Micro Albumin (Urine) test is performed to assess whether systemic high blood pressure has begun to compromise renal integrity. If the test reveals elevated albumin levels, it signals to the physician that the patient’s blood pressure management needs to be intensified, often prompting the prescription of specific antihypertensive agents like Angiotensin-Converting Enzyme (ACE) inhibitors or Angiotensin II Receptor Blockers (ARBs) which offer direct renal protection.

Early Detection of Chronic Kidney Disease (CKD)

For individuals with a family history of renal failure, advanced age, or other predisposing risk factors, the Micro Albumin (Urine) test serves as an essential screening tool for Chronic Kidney Disease. Because early-stage CKD is notoriously asymptomatic, patients rarely present with overt clinical symptoms like peripheral edema or uremia. By measuring microalbumin levels, nephrologists can identify subclinical glomerular injury long before serum creatinine levels rise or the estimated Glomerular Filtration Rate (eGFR) begins to decline, enabling early lifestyle and pharmacological interventions.

Cardiovascular Risk Assessment

Clinical studies have demonstrated a profound pathophysiological link between microalbuminuria and systemic vascular disease. An increase in urinary albumin excretion is considered an early indicator of generalized endothelial dysfunction, meaning the blood vessels throughout the entire body—including the coronary and cerebral arteries—are compromised. Cardiologists frequently utilize the Micro Albumin (Urine) test to stratify cardiovascular risk in patients with metabolic syndrome, dyslipidemia, or established coronary artery disease, helping to guide aggressive lipid-lowering and antiplatelet therapies.

Unexplained Foamy Urine or Fluid Retention

When patients present with clinical symptoms such as persistently foamy urine, mild periorbital puffiness, or unexplained swelling in the lower extremities (peripheral edema), primary care physicians often order a Micro Albumin (Urine) test. While severe protein loss (macroalbuminuria) causes highly visible symptoms, early-stage leakage may present with subtle changes. This test helps differentiate between early glomerular leakage and other non-renal causes of fluid retention, ensuring an accurate differential diagnosis is established promptly.

What Does a Micro Albumin (Urine) Detect?

The Micro Albumin (Urine) test is highly sensitive and capable of detecting several physiological, pathological, and transient clinical states. Specifically, this diagnostic investigation can identify:

  • Normal Albumin Excretion: Confirms healthy glomerular filtration barrier function with albumin levels below 30 mg/g of creatinine or less than 30 mg over a 24-hour period.
  • Microalbuminuria (Moderately Increased Albuminuria): Detects early-stage glomerular leakage, characterized by urinary albumin levels between 30 and 300 mg/g of creatinine.
  • Macroalbuminuria (Severely Increased Albuminuria): Identifies advanced renal damage or overt nephropathy, where albumin levels exceed 300 mg/g of creatinine.
  • Early Diabetic Nephropathy: The onset of kidney damage directly resulting from chronic, poorly controlled blood glucose levels.
  • Hypertensive Nephrosclerosis: Renal parenchymal damage secondary to chronic, uncontrolled systemic arterial hypertension.
  • Glomerular Hyperfiltration: An early compensatory phase in diabetic patients where kidneys filter blood at an abnormally high rate, leading to mild protein leakage.
  • Systemic Endothelial Dysfunction: Generalized vascular impairment across the circulatory system, increasing the risk of atherothrombotic events.
  • Lupus Nephritis (Early Stage): Renal involvement in patients with Systemic Lupus Erythematosus (SLE) before major structural damage occurs.
  • Orthostatic (Postural) Proteinuria: A benign condition, primarily in adolescents, where protein is excreted only when the patient is in an upright position.
  • Exercise-Induced Transient Albuminuria: Temporary, non-pathological leakage of albumin following intense physical exertion.
  • Pyelonephritis or Cystitis: Active upper or lower urinary tract infections that cause localized inflammation and transient protein leakage.
  • Subclinical Glomerulonephritis: Early-stage inflammation of the kidney’s filtering units due to post-infectious or autoimmune etiologies.
  • Preeclampsia Risk: Early signs of gestational hypertension and associated renal involvement in pregnant patients.
  • Congestive Heart Failure (CHF) Induced Renal Congestion: Elevated venous pressure back-flowing into the kidneys, causing mild albumin filtration.
  • Amyloidosis (Early Renal Involvement): Deposition of abnormal amyloid proteins in the glomerular basement membrane.
  • Drug-Induced Nephrotoxicity: Early renal damage caused by nephrotoxic medications such as chronic NSAID use or certain antibiotics.
  • Obesity-Related Glomerulopathy: Glomerular hypertrophy and hyperfiltration associated with high body mass index.
  • Vasculitis: Inflammation of the renal blood vessels leading to compromised filtration barrier integrity.
  • IgA Nephropathy (Early Stage): Deposition of immunoglobulin A antibodies in the glomerulus, causing mild hematuria and microalbuminuria.
  • Alport Syndrome (Early Manifestations): Genetic collagen disorders affecting the structural integrity of the glomerular basement membrane.

Micro Albumin (Urine) Findings Overview

Parameter Evaluated Normal Findings Possible Abnormal Findings
Random Urine Albumin (mg/L) Less than 20 mg/L Elevated (Greater than 20 mg/L), indicating possible renal leakage or physiological stress.
Albumin-to-Creatinine Ratio (ACR) Less than 30 mg/g (Normal) 30–300 mg/g (Microalbuminuria); Greater than 300 mg/g (Macroalbuminuria).
24-Hour Urine Albumin Excretion Less than 30 mg/24 hours 30–300 mg/24 hours (Moderately increased); Greater than 300 mg/24 hours (Severely increased).
Urine Creatinine (Spot Sample) Varies by muscle mass (typically 50–250 mg/dL) Abnormally low levels may indicate dilute urine, potentially masking microalbuminuria.
Glomerular Filtration Marker No protein leakage detected Persistent leakage of albumin, indicating structural damage to the glomerular basement membrane.
